基于分量钻孔应变资料分析测区构造应变变

摘    要:根据“双衬套”理论模型和应变理论, 以易县台分量钻孔应变观测资料为例解算测区构造应变变化。 由于易县台分量钻孔应变元件灵敏度不一致, 首先进行相对实地标定, 数据信度由0.7557升高到0.9344; 其次, 应用理论固体潮对易县台分量钻孔应变进行绝对标定, 得到耦合系数; 最后, 通过应变换算得到易县台观测点附近的应变参数, 面应变εa每年以2440 ns的速度变化, 最大剪应变εs以每年230 ns的速度变化, 应变主方向为138°。 综合结果表明, 易县台测区附近的构造应变呈稳定拉伸的状态。

关 键 词:“双衬套”理论模型  分量钻孔应变  应变参数  构造应变变化

Analysis on Changes of the Tectonic Strain in Survey Area Based on Multi-Component Borehole Straingauge

Abstract:According to the “Double Bushing” theoretical model and strain theory, the tectonic strain is calculated based on the observation data from the borehole straingaugeat Yixian Station. First, considering the inconsistent sensitivity of the components of borehole strain gauge, relative field calibration is applied to the data. The results show that the reliability increased from 0.7557 to 0.9344. Second, the theoretical solid tide method is used for absolute calibration of borehole strain to obtain the coupling coefficient. At last, the strain parameters of Yixian station observation point are obtained by strain conversion.The results show that the rates of the dilation strain εa and maximum shear strain εs are 2440 ns/a and 230 ns/a respectively. The main direction of strain is 138°. According to the above mentioned results, the tectonic strain near the Yixian Station is in a stable state of expansion.
Keywords:“Double Bushing” theoretical model  Multi-components borehole straingauge  Strain parameter  Tectonic strain change
